Temporary Paralegal

Remote, USA Full-time Posted 2026-06-13

This finance firm is seeking a seasoned professional to support its legal department remotely for six-months in a temporary Paralegal position. This high-impact role offers the chance to manage complex litigation and regulatory matters, impact process changes and analyze effective improvements while collaborating with internal and external stakeholders across the organization. If you are a meticulous, proactive paralegal who thrives in a dynamic role, this position provides a meaningful opportunity to contribute to critical initiatives.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ead coordination of litigation case management, from opening files and issuing legal notifications to tracking deadlines and supporting discovery processes.
  • Monitor and interpret contracts to ensure compliance and potential risks are addressed.
  • Serve as a liaison with external contacts on litigation and regulatory matters.
  • Coordinate legal communications, process service of documents, and submit regulatory materials with attention to detail.
  • Maintain and update databases for litigation matters, ensuring information is accurate, and deadlines and followed diligently.
  • Collaborate internally to respond to document requests, audits, and inquiries.
  • Drive process improvements to enhance legal workflows and operational efficiency.
  • Oversee targeted projects and legal efforts, exercising discretion and escalating complex matters as necessary.

What We’re Looking For:

  • Litigation experienced. You have at least two years of litigation paralegal experience, including case management, contract review, and regulatory/high risk complaints experience.
  • Deliberate. You demonstrate excellent research, writing, and organizational functions, with a keen eye for detail.
  • Digitally advanced. You are skilled in Microsoft Office, and quick to adapt to new technologies.
  • Self-directed. You take initiative on your own while also contributing meaningfully to team efforts with a solution-oriented mindset.
  • Level-headed. You approach competing demands with clarity and composure, ensuring sensitive matters are handled appropriately.
